Kiri Industries Ltd is rated Strong Sell by MarketsMojo, with this rating last updated on 02 June 2025. However, the analysis and financial metrics discussed here reflect the stock’s current position as of 30 December 2025, providing investors with an up-to-date view of the company’s fundamentals, valuation, financial trends, and technical outlook.



Understanding the Current Rating


The Strong Sell rating assigned to Kiri Industries Ltd indicates a cautious stance for investors, signalling significant concerns across multiple evaluation parameters. This rating was established on 02 June 2025, following a notable decline in the company’s mojo score from 45 to 14, reflecting deteriorating fundamentals and heightened risk. It is important to note that while the rating date is mid-2025, the data and performance indicators referenced here are current as of 30 December 2025, ensuring an accurate and timely assessment.



Quality Assessment


As of 30 December 2025, Kiri Industries Ltd’s quality grade remains below average. The company has struggled with operating losses and weak long-term fundamental strength. Its average Return on Equity (ROE) stands at 8.98%, which is modest and indicates limited profitability relative to shareholders’ funds. Furthermore, the company has reported negative results for four consecutive quarters, underscoring persistent operational challenges. This sustained underperformance in earnings quality weighs heavily on the overall rating.



Valuation Considerations


The valuation grade for Kiri Industries Ltd is currently classified as risky. The stock trades at valuations that are unfavourable compared to its historical averages, reflecting investor concerns about the company’s earnings trajectory and financial health. Negative EBITDA figures further compound valuation risks, signalling that the company is not generating sufficient earnings before interest, taxes, depreciation, and amortisation to cover its operating costs. This elevated risk profile suggests that investors should approach the stock with caution.

Financial Trend Analysis


Currently, the company’s financial trend is negative. Operating cash flows for the year have plunged to a low of ₹-341.93 crores, indicating significant cash burn. Profit after tax (PAT) for the latest six months stands at ₹29.79 crores but has declined by 82.73%, while interest expenses for nine months have surged by 137.76% to ₹173.99 crores. These figures highlight deteriorating profitability and rising financial costs, which place additional strain on the company’s balance sheet and future prospects.



Technical Outlook


The technical grade for Kiri Industries Ltd is sideways, reflecting a lack of clear directional momentum in the stock price. Despite some short-term gains—such as a 4.66% rise over the past month and an 11.13% increase over three months—the year-to-date return is slightly negative at -0.43%, and the one-year return is a modest 0.60%. This sideways movement suggests uncertainty among investors, with no strong trend to support a bullish outlook.



Additional Risk Factors


Investors should also be aware that 62.85% of promoter shares are pledged, which can exert downward pressure on the stock price during market downturns. High promoter pledge levels often signal potential liquidity risks and can lead to forced selling if margin calls arise, adding to the stock’s risk profile.

Performance Snapshot as of 30 December 2025


Kiri Industries Ltd’s stock has shown mixed returns over various time frames. The one-day gain is 0.75%, while the one-week and one-month returns are 4.48% and 4.66%, respectively. Over three months, the stock has appreciated by 11.13%, and over six months by 7.50%. However, the year-to-date return is slightly negative at -0.43%, and the one-year return is a marginal 0.60%. These figures indicate some short-term resilience but overall stagnation in longer-term performance.



Market Capitalisation and Sector Context


Kiri Industries Ltd is classified as a small-cap company operating in the Dyes and Pigments sector. This sector is often subject to cyclical demand and raw material price volatility, which can impact earnings stability. The company’s current financial and operational challenges place it at a disadvantage relative to peers with stronger fundamentals and more robust balance sheets.
